Family and Couple Therapy

The Family and Couple Therapy focuses on families and couples in intimate relationships to nurture change and development. The method is based on the system approach, which means that we view change in terms of the systems of interaction between family members.

If your family is going through a challenging time, whether it's from stress, a new life situation, anger, or grief, family/couple therapy can make a difference. It can help couples, children, or members of an extended family learn to communicate better and work through conflicts.

The aim is to identify the negative communication and behavioral patterns and learn how to communicate better, solve problems, and find new ways to work together. Family therapy can't always make a problem go away. Using these new skills can help you to get through difficult situations in healthier ways.

Sessions are led by two family therapists, me and my colleague. A session is 90 minutes long, and we meet every second week.

Family therapy lasts approximately for 10 sessions, and couple therapy is about 12-15 sessions. In the first 2 sessions, we identify the issues, set a goal, and work towards reaching the goal.
